Gong Practitioner Training
The Gong Practitioner Training with the College of Sound Healing is a CMA-certified, year-long programme delivered over five immersive weekends.
Designed for those who feel called to explore the healing potential of sound, this training offers a supportive and structured path into working with the gong, both personally and professionally.
Over the year, you’ll complete 70 hours of in-person training alongside home practice, reflective coursework, case studies, recommended reading, and one-to-one mentoring. The programme combines practical skills with direct experience, giving you the confidence to facilitate sound healing sessions for individuals and groups.
You’ll learn how to work safely and effectively with the gong while developing a deeper understanding of listening, presence, and the transformative power of sound.
Created by Sheila Whittaker, founder of the College of Sound Healing, the training provides a strong foundation while encouraging you to develop your own authentic relationship with the gong…
